Whilst structuring my script, i went along and filmed a training session of Oli training, so that i had coverage of some footage that i could use for the portrait.



Even though i had created a shot list, i only managed to get a selection of the shots that i wanted on that list during the shoot day. The shots on my list that i managed to get was:

Pad work
Bag work
Sparring
Wraps
Shadow boxing

With this shoot i was focusing mainly Oli training with Ray doing pad work inside the ring, plus Oli talking with his trainer Ray, as Ray is a main focus for the story. The shots that i got of Oli doing up his wraps did not work, as the shots looked to flat and was not following the shallow DOF style coverage that i wanted for this particular shoot. Plus the Shadow boxing did not work either as the shots did not have the shallow DOF that i desired.

The good thing i liked about this shoot is that, it showed Oli in more of a natural environment, as nothing was scripted or acted out, everything was authentic with him behaving normally as he would during his training sessions. 


For the boxing inside the ring, i really focused on the sound, using the wireless mic to hook up to Ray so that we could hear the instructions that he was giving to Oli, plus Aaron was booming the sounds very close to the ring, hiding behind the wall out of the shot, crouched down in the corner to get a crisp sound. 

To stabilise the shots i was using my shoulder ring to keep the camera ridged and steady



Equipment checklist

Shoulder Rig - to stabilises the shots 
Fostex sound recorder and Rhode NTG-2 + boom pole for sound + 
Sennhiser Wireless mic - wired up to the trainer Ray to pick up the vocals whilst he's training Oli
Sony A7s
Rhode videomic pro - for scratch audio to sync in post with the Fostex audio
35mm t1.5 for Shallow DOF shots and crisp footage
85mm t1.5 For zoomed in shots and shallow DOF
